如何在java中将java版本从1.4升级到下一版本? 当我给出命令java -version时,获得具有java 1.4版本的输出。 我想从java 1.4升级到java 1.6版本。怎么做到这一点?
答案 0 :(得分:1)
虽然您可以从网上下载Java并将其解压缩并安装,但您应该坚持使用您的发行版的软件包管理器,以确保正确的版本管理和操作系统的可维护性。每个Linux发行版都有自己的包管理器(Debian使用apt
/ dpkg
,Red Hat使用yum
等等,因此您应该熟悉相关的包管理器并从中获取它那里。
(另外,积极考虑@ Thilo关于跳过1.6的建议。)
答案 1 :(得分:1)
使用which java
应该能够告诉您本地Linux服务器上安装java的位置。它可能是/usr/bin/java
的符号链接(我说通常是因为在AIX上它是不同的。)
现在,假设您在/usr/local/java_xxxx
中安装了新版本的JAVA(您决定使用哪一个),只需将符号链接更新为java
和javac
。
ln -s -v /usr/local/java_xxxx/java /usr/bin/java
ln -s -v /usr/local/java_xxxx/javac /usr/bin/javac
现在java -version
应该会为您提供最新安装的副本。对于其他“详细”说明,请查看here